CVE-2017-11692 – The function “Token& Scanner::peek” in scanner.cpp in yaml-cpp 0.5.3 and

The function “Token& Scanner::peek” in scanner.cpp in yaml-cpp 0.5.3 and earlier all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(assertion failure and application exit) via a ‘!2’ string.
